Based in the Rheinland-Pfalz region of Germany, here at Büro Brauerei we brew exclusively with local malt and hops from the Hallertau region. Our aim is to bring you the finest examples of classic German beer styles, combined with regional ingredients and delivered with style and creativity.

Bottle from Beer 52. Has a pleasant aroma of malts and grains with a slight juicy feel as well. Pours a golden yellow with a small transienbt white head, and fairly high carbonation. A sharp metallic tang can be detected on first entering the mouth, but this slowly resolves itself into grains and corn over a bed of sweet malt. Eventually the malt wins out to leave a sweet finish. Not bad at all, but a bit sweet for me.

[33cl bottle from Beer52.] A bright golden amber pour with a tight cream coloured head and lively carbonation; sour grainy aroma with a touch of damp straw; smooth and sweet in the mouth with a bready taste and texture; and a touch of citrusy hops to finish. Pleasant, but just a basic Helles.

Bottle from Beer52. Hazy orange-yellow with a white head. Smooth texture is rather lost due to an annoying prickly fizz. Flavours are the hefe classics of foam banana sweets, clove and coriander seed, although fortunately the banana is more muted than in some. Maybe a tad thin, but nevertheless it's a solid example of the style.
